We Hear the Homeless Crying (TTBB) (2000) - choir (with or without keyboard) by Tom Eggleston
This piece was originally written as a hymn for Habitat for Humanity using the "O Sacred Head Now Wounded" tune. Then more recently was dedicated to the victims of the 2004 Tsunami in Southeast Asia. Being a native of the New Orleans area, this anthem has been rededicated to the victims and those left homeless by Hurricane Katrina.
